顶部右侧
顶部左侧
当前位置:首页 > 自动化测试 > 正文

e2e自动化测试框架(自动化测试框架怎么搭)

qweasjd 发布于2023-12-28 14:45:27 自动化测试 15 次

本篇文章给大家谈谈e2e自动化测试框架,以及自动化测试框架怎么搭对应的知识点,希望对各位有所帮助,不要忘了收藏本站喔。

本文目录一览:

为什么大货车不配备自动驾驶自动刹车?

1、所以说像自动刹车和自动驾驶这种技术还是有待欠缺的。

2、货车没有自动挡,原因在于:大货车是用来搞营运,营运的目的就是为了赚货车没有自动挡,原因在于:大货车是用来搞营运,营运的目的就是为了赚钱,要赚钱就要提高收入增加利润。

e2e自动化测试框架(自动化测试框架怎么搭)
(图片来源网络,侵删)

3、综上所述,货车之所以不是自动挡,主要就是从经济方面以及安全方面两点考虑。

4、其实大客车和货车都有自动挡,只是国内未普及而已。

5、而自动挡因为不怎么换挡,也只有油门和刹车两个踏板,相对手动挡就轻松安逸许多了。货运和客运车体积都比较大,如果司机疲劳驾驶将会造成比小型车更严重的后果。而国外从事货运有及其严格的安全控制,不存在疲劳驾驶的行为。

e2e自动化测试框架(自动化测试框架怎么搭)
(图片来源网络,侵删)

java课程分享自动化测试常用工具有哪些

1、负载压力测试工具这类测试工具的主要目的是度量应用系统的可扩展性和性能,是一种预测系统行为和性能的自动化测试工具。

2、使用框架来用于单元测试 Java提供了若干用于单元测试的框架。TestNG和JUnit是流行的测试框架。JUnit和TestNG的一些重要功能:易于设置运行。支持注释。允许忽略或分组并一起执行某些测试。

3、AdventNet QEngine AdventNet QEngine是一个应用广泛且独立于平台的自动化软件测试工具,可用于web功能测试、web性能测试、Java应用功能测试、Java API测试、SOAP测试、回归测试和Java应用性能测试。

e2e自动化测试框架(自动化测试框架怎么搭)
(图片来源网络,侵删)

4、测试类型可以包括:白盒测试、黑盒测试(功能测试、性能测试)等。不同的测试类型使用的自动化测试方法不同,白盒测试主要针对代码级的单元测试、黑盒测试主要面对功能级和系统级的验证测试。

自动化测试:为什么需要框架

可以说,一个框架是一个可复用的设计构件,它规定了应用的体系结构,阐明了整个设计、协作构件之间的依赖关系、责任分配和控制流程,表现为一组抽象类以及其实例之间协作的方法,它为构件复用提供了上下文(Context)关系。

在自动化测试的框架中引入单元测试框架,可以更好的维护管理试用例,而且通过单元测试框架还可以很方便的对测试结果进行统计和生成测试报告

当你的测试团队,测试脚本增多,这些都是要管理的;所以要用框架;比如:当你的需求变了,你要想到尽量不该代码,只改测试数据,这也是框架的思想(可维护性);所以框架没有十全十美的,都是有偏重的。

所谓自动化测试框架便是像软件架构一般,定义了在使用该套脚本时需要调用哪些文件、结构,调用的过程,以及文件结构如何划分。而根据自动化测试用例,我们很容易能够定位出自动化测试框架的典型要素:a、公用的对象。

成本比较高,但是框架一般是成熟,稳健的,它可以处理系统很多细节问题,在某些方面使用别人成熟的框架,就相当于让别人帮你完成一些基础工作,你只需要集中精力完成系统的业务逻辑设计。

自动化测试-unittest框架,理论和实操双管齐下

unittest默认按照 ASCII码 的顺序加载测试用例(包括测试目录和测试文件、测试类、测试方法),即 它并不是按照测试用例的创建顺序从上到下执行的。 discover() 和 main() 方法的执行顺序是一样的。

这里主要介绍的是一些python测试的框架单元测试a、unittest:Python自带的单元测试框架b、pyunit:Junit的Python版本使用Pyhon进行WindowsGUI测试这部分的功能主要就是和大家平时使用的QTP类似。

unittest是 python 标准库,自带的 单元测试 框架,有时候也被称为PyUnit。类似于java的 JUnit 。Pytest pytest是python第三方单元测试库,功能非常的丰富,也比较成熟,比unittest更简洁方便。

如何进行网站的代码自动化测试

1、设计测试用例:根据测试需求设计多个自动化测试用例,通过测试需求分析确定软件自动化测试的程度。 编写代码:根据设计好的测试用例编写自动化测试脚本。 执行自动化测试:执行自动化测试脚本,对软件进行自动化测试。

2、运行这个测试,你将看到firebox浏览器被自动启动,然后会自动的输入selenum并搜索。这样,一个简单的自动化页面测试就完成了。有的朋友可能不太明白这段代码的含义。

3、准备测试环境:在此阶段,需要安装所需的测试框架,如seleniumAppium等,以及浏览器驱动程序如ChromeDriver、GeckoDriver等,以便于进行UI自动化测试。

4、在一般的使用场景下,使用Selenium进行web自动化测试都需要打开一个浏览器的实体,测试脚本通过控制webdriver来对浏览器进行操作

5、API和GUI测试用例来保证质量。剩下80%的部分不是很稳定,每天都在迭代,针对他们维护case的成本非常高。目前业界中号称做了自动化测试的项 目,也大多是在做那稳定的20%。

云测试服务提供了哪些功能测试框架

1、UnitTest/PyUnit 受到了JUnit启发的UnitTest/PyUnit,也是一种标准化的针对单元测试的Python类自动化测试框架。它的基类TestCase提供了各种断言方法、以及所有清理和设置的例程。

2、基于前端的WebUI框架:Junit、TestNG、自定义框架,咱们主要以自定义框架来演示。基于Selenium自动化测试工具前端的WebUI测试框架,主要使用关键字驱动与数据驱动来实现自动化测试。

3、以下是一些常用的测试框架: Mocha:Mocha 是一个流行的 JavaScript 测试框架,它支持异步测试和行为驱动开发(BDD)。Mocha 的 API 易于使用,它提供了许多插件来扩展其功能。

4、开发环境:云平台可以提供开发者一个环境来创建、测试、部署和运行应用程序。这种开发环境通常包括了应用程序的开发、编译、构建、测试等整个开发生命周期的工具和服务。

5、支持多平台:windows、linux、MAC ,支持多浏览器:ie、ff、safari、opera、chrome 支持分布式测试用例的执行,可以把测试用例分布到不同的测试机器的执行,相当于分发机的功能。

6、Robot FrameworkRobot Framework 是最流行的 Python 自动化测试框架。它是完全用 Python 开发的,对于验收测试非常有用。这个框架可以运行在 Java 和.NET 环境。它还支持跨平台,例如 Windows、MacOS 和 Linux。

e2e自动化测试框架的介绍就聊到这里吧,感谢你花时间阅读本站内容,更多关于自动化测试框架怎么搭、e2e自动化测试框架的信息别忘了在本站进行查找喔。

查看更多有关于 的文章。

转载请注明来源:e2e自动化测试框架(自动化测试框架怎么搭)

本文永久链接地址:http://www.ynpkj.com/post/7544.html

本站非盈利性质,与其它任何公司或商标无任何形式关联或合作。文章来源于互联网,收录在此只因其美好,如有冒犯,请联系我们立删QQ: 20483293
最新文章
热门文章
最新文章
    热门文章
      标签列表